The Autonomous Trucks Market size was estimated at USD 89.08 billion in 2025 and expected to reach USD 115.94 billion in 2026, at a CAGR of 31.93% to reach USD 619.87 billion by 2032.

Analyzing How Recent United States Tariff Policies Have Rippled Through the Autonomous Trucking Sector and Supply Chain Resilience
United States tariffs introduced in early 2025 have had a complex effect on the autonomous trucking sector, influencing supply chain costs, component sourcing, and cross-border operations. Tariffs on imported semiconductor chips and advanced sensors elevated procurement expenses, prompting OEMs to reassess supplier networks and accelerate domestic manufacturing initiatives. At the same time, levies on specialized metals used in chassis components created incentives for material substitution, driving investment in high-strength composites developed by local suppliers.
These policy measures also altered cross-border freight flows, as carriers recalibrated route planning to minimize tariff burdens. While short-term cost pressures emerged, the cumulative impact spurred strategic realignments, with firms forging new partnerships with U.S.-based Tier 2 and Tier 3 vendors. This realignment is expected to strengthen domestic capabilities over the medium term and enhance supply chain resilience. The interplay between trade policy and technological diffusion underscores how macroeconomic levers can accelerate the localization of key autonomous truck components.
Dissecting Market Segmentation across Autonomy Levels Truck Types Powertrains and Applications to Illuminate Strategic Opportunities
The autonomous trucking market reveals distinct strategic imperatives when assessed across multiple dimensions of segmentation. Based on Level of Autonomy, the emergence of Level 4 pilot programs underscores the imperative for robust sensor fusion and vehicle-to-everything connectivity, while Level 5 prototypes continue to push boundaries in fully driverless operations. Based on Truck Type, heavy-duty vehicles are the early focus of highway automation initiatives, even as medium-duty and light-duty models address urban delivery use cases.
Turning to Powertrain Type, electric powertrains are rapidly gaining traction due to their alignment with sustainability mandates, but hybrid configurations remain critical for long-haul routes where charging infrastructure is nascent, whereas internal combustion engine platforms are being retrofitted with autonomous kits to bridge adoption gaps. Finally, based on Application, last-mile deployments are proliferating in rural delivery corridors and densely populated urban distribution zones, and long-haul operations connecting intercity and regional hubs are advancing through dedicated autonomy lanes, while middle-mile functions leverage cross-docking and warehouse-to-retail pathways. Each segmentation axis offers a unique lens through which stakeholders can refine product roadmaps and investment priorities.

Comparative Insights into Autonomous Truck Adoption Trends and Challenges across the Americas Europe Middle East Africa and Asia Pacific
Regional adoption patterns for autonomous trucks vary significantly, with each geography presenting unique market drivers and obstacles. The Americas lead in large-scale pilot deployments on interstate highway systems, propelled by extensive logistics networks and supportive state-level regulations. At the same time, Europe, Middle East and Africa are focusing on urban distribution corridors, integrating autonomous shuttles with smart city infrastructure and harmonized cross-border standards.
In the Asia Pacific, rapid urbanization and cutting-edge manufacturing bases are fostering end-to-end automated freight solutions that connect seaports with inland distribution centers. Here, public investments in digital highways and 5G connectivity are accelerating proof-of-concept projects. Despite differences in regulatory maturity and infrastructure readiness, all regions share a common impetus: lowering total cost of ownership, improving safety, and reducing carbon footprints. Understanding these regional dynamics enables stakeholders to tailor deployment strategies and partnership models for maximum impact.
